A contemporary artist who fuses culture and technology, using yarns and diverse materials to bring thoughts and ideas to life.
I'm Onyebuchi Present Chinwe, fondly called Present, a visionary textile artist, sign language interpreter, and a multi-talented visual creative.
My practice explores embroidery, tie-dye, printing, souvenirs, interior decor (such as curtains, window blinds, bedspread, pillow cases, throw pillows, rug, table/chair covers, wall hanging etc) with a touch of Ankara and Adire fabric, colour breakage portrait painting and fabric manipulation, using waste fabrics.
I transform textiles into powerful vessels of identity and memory. Through merging traditional African crafts with modern innovations, I create contemporary designs that are both visually striking, functional and socially engaging.
